手机网页开发简介
随着移动互联网的快速发展,越来越多的人开始使用手机上网,这使得手机网页开发成为了一项非常重要的技术,手机网页开发是指为适应移动设备屏幕尺寸和触摸操作特点,对传统的PC端网页进行优化和改造,以提高用户体验的过程,手机网页开发主要包括HTML5、CSS3、JavaScript等技术的应用,以及响应式设计、移动端适配等策略的实现。
手机网页开发的关键技术
1、HTML5技术
HTML5是一套新的网页编程语言,它在HTML4的基础上增加了一些新的元素和属性,以满足移动设备的性能需求,HTML5技术在手机网页开发中具有重要作用,主要包括以下几个方面:
– 语义化标签:通过使用语义化的标签,可以使网页结构更加清晰,便于搜索引擎抓取和解析。
– 视频和音频播放:HTML5提供了对视频和音频播放的支持,可以方便地在网页中嵌入这些媒体内容。
– 画布和动画:HTML5引入了画布(Canvas)和WebGL技术,可以实现更丰富的图形和动画效果。
– 地理定位和地图:HTML5支持地理定位功能,可以在网页中显示地图并实现地理位置相关的功能。
– Web存储:HTML5提供了Web存储技术,可以用来存储用户的数据,如浏览记录、登录信息等。
2、CSS3技术
CSS3是一套全新的样式表语言,它在CSS2的基础上增加了许多新特性,如渐变、阴影、弹性布局等,可以实现更加丰富和美观的页面效果,CSS3技术在手机网页开发中同样具有重要作用,主要包括以下几个方面:
– 响应式设计:通过使用媒体查询(Media Query)和百分比布局等技术,可以使网页根据设备的屏幕尺寸自动调整布局,实现良好的兼容性和用户体验。
– 动画和过渡效果:CSS3提供了丰富的动画和过渡效果,可以使网页更具动感和吸引力。
– 多列布局:CSS3支持多列布局,可以方便地实现自适应的网格系统。
– 字体和图标:CSS3可以方便地设置字体样式和图标大小,以满足不同设备的需求。
– 背景图片和渐变:CSS3支持背景图片和渐变效果,可以实现更加丰富的视觉效果。
3、JavaScript技术
JavaScript是一种基于对象的脚本语言,它在手机网页开发中具有重要作用,主要包括以下几个方面:
– 交互功能:通过使用JavaScript,可以实现网页中的交互功能,如点击事件、滚动事件等。
– 动态内容:JavaScript可以实现网页内容的动态更新,如数据加载、实时搜索等。
– 游戏开发:JavaScript支持Canvas技术,可以用于开发手机端的游戏应用。
– 框架和库:有许多成熟的JavaScript框架和库可供选择,如jQuery、React、Vue等,可以帮助开发者快速构建复杂的移动端应用。
4、响应式设计和移动端适配策略
为了适应不同的移动设备和屏幕尺寸,手机网页开发需要采用响应式设计和移动端适配策略,响应式设计是指通过使用媒体查询(Media Query)等技术,使网页可以根据设备的屏幕尺寸自动调整布局和样式,移动端适配策略主要包括以下几个方面:
– 自适应图片:为了保证在不同分辨率的设备上都能正常显示,需要将图片压缩或使用自适应图片技术。
– 字体大小和行高:需要根据设备的屏幕尺寸调整字体大小和行高,以保证文本的可读性。
– 按钮和表单:需要对按钮、表单等控件进行适配处理,以保证在不同设备上的交互体验。
– 导航栏:需要对导航栏进行适配处理,以保证在不同设备上的可见性和可用性。
相关问题与解答
1、如何选择合适的前端框架进行手机网页开发?
答:选择前端框架时,需要考虑以下几个因素:项目的复杂度、团队的技术水平、框架的学习曲线等,对于简单的项目和初学者来说,可以选择轻量级的框架如Bootstrap;对于复杂的项目和有经验的开发团队来说,可以选择功能丰富、可扩展性强的框架如React Native或Flutter。
2、如何优化手机网页的加载速度?
图片来源于互联网,如侵权请联系管理员。发布者:观察员,转转请注明出处:https://www.kname.net/ask/9474.html